regroup:
(x^4+2x^2-8)-(x^3+4x)=0
Factor: (x^2-2)(x^2+4)-x(x^2+4)=0
both terms have (x^2+4), so (x^2+4)(X^2-x-2)=0
factor again: (x^2+4)(x+1)(x-2)=0
x=1, x=2, x=2i, or x=-2i
